I mentioned in Friday's post that I'd been working on the bathroom again. I spent a little time over the last couple of weeks finishing the painting, and then spent a little time Thursday cleaning the floor. Friday, I used our new Dremel (thanks to J's folks for that awesome toy!) to clean out the grout lines where thinset had squished up between the tiles when J laid them back in October. After clearing the grout lines, I tackled the fun task of cleaning the floor. And by fun, I mean not.
In order to get the tiles really clean (necessary for sealing), I ended up laying flat on the floor with a rag and bowl of water. While the rag was useful, I spent more time using my thumbnail to scrape up paint splatters, thinset, and drywall mud that had found its way to the floor. The paint splatters were most surprising, since I was quick to wipe up any paint that dripped last week. It makes me wonder how many microscopic droplets of paint are on the wood floors in our bedroom leftover from last year's paint job in there!
Anyhow, after spending a good couple of hours on the floor (that averages out to just over 5 minutes per square foot for those keeping count), I finished up just as J got home. He was ready to collapse for the night until I explained the reason for getting us so close to done--I'd scheduled the plumber for Monday (today). Needless to say, J found his second wind, and we found the tools (after a quick trip to Lowes to replace the grout float that I know he bought in August) to grout the floor. 72 hours or so later, we've got a floor that looks better than ever.
